Tried the $175-value Chef's menu, & one thing that stood out compared to the few other tasting menus I've tried was the variety. Meaning, they don't just give you & my friends (party of 3) the same dish; for most of the courses we ended up with three different dishes that were fun to share & also complimented each other very well. While I wouldn't say any of the dishes were disappointing, there were some that I found to be just okay, like the amuse-bouche that started us off. It had caviar (my first time trying it), but it didn't leave much of an impression after tasting, which I was surprised by. Of course, when you're paying this much, you really want each dish to hit. However, in other courses where there was more of that aforementioned variety, anything that I found underwhelming would immediately be checked by something I found unique & delicious. This worked out pretty well, since each of us in our party had slightly different tastes. It's an interplay most apparent in what I assumed to be the show-stopper: a large plate of fresh seafood with different sauces & condiments (pictured). It's an arrangement that allows for some customization (what should I try first?) & conversation on preferences (do you like this more?) & I always enjoy meals that allows a party to engage in a dialogue in this way. One thing to know is that the music playing in the background was loud (maybe it paints a better picture to say it was playing in the *foreground*). I personally didn't mind it (probably because I was inebriated) but my co-diners found it a little much, & they're not wimps. It did make it hard to hear what the waitstaff were saying at times. Service was excellent. Though thinking back I don't think I saw any women among the staff, which strikes me as unusual. Is this common in fine dining? Unsure.
